[Author Prev][Author Next][Thread Prev][Thread Next][Author Index][Thread Index]

[tor-commits] [Git][tpo/applications/mullvad-browser][mullvad-browser-150.0a1-16.0-2] 2 commits: fixup! BB 40925: Implemented the Security Level component



Title: GitLab

Pier Angelo Vendrame pushed to branch mullvad-browser-150.0a1-16.0-2 at The Tor Project / Applications / Mullvad Browser

Commits:

  • 6eae5436
    by Pier Angelo Vendrame at 2026-05-05T08:41:36+02:00
    fixup! BB 40925: Implemented the Security Level component
    
    BB 43824: Move from resources:// to moz-src:///.
    
  • a8f33bdd
    by Pier Angelo Vendrame at 2026-05-05T08:41:46+02:00
    fixup! BB 42835: Create an actor to filter file data transfers
    
    BB 43824: Move from resources:// to moz-src:///.
    

9 changed files:

Changes:

  • browser/components/securitylevel/content/securityLevel.js
    ... ... @@ -3,8 +3,10 @@
    3 3
     /* global AppConstants, Services, openPreferences, XPCOMUtils, gSubDialog */
    
    4 4
     
    
    5 5
     ChromeUtils.defineESModuleGetters(this, {
    
    6
    -  SecurityLevelPrefs: "resource://gre/modules/SecurityLevel.sys.mjs",
    
    7
    -  SecurityLevelUIUtils: "resource:///modules/SecurityLevelUIUtils.sys.mjs",
    
    6
    +  SecurityLevelPrefs:
    
    7
    +    "moz-src:///toolkit/components/securitylevel/SecurityLevel.sys.mjs",
    
    8
    +  SecurityLevelUIUtils:
    
    9
    +    "moz-src:///browser/components/securitylevel/SecurityLevelUIUtils.sys.mjs",
    
    8 10
     });
    
    9 11
     
    
    10 12
     /*
    

  • browser/components/securitylevel/content/securityLevelDialog.js
    1 1
     "use strict";
    
    2 2
     
    
    3 3
     const { SecurityLevelPrefs } = ChromeUtils.importESModule(
    
    4
    -  "resource://gre/modules/SecurityLevel.sys.mjs"
    
    4
    +  "moz-src:///toolkit/components/securitylevel/SecurityLevel.sys.mjs"
    
    5 5
     );
    
    6 6
     const { SecurityLevelUIUtils } = ChromeUtils.importESModule(
    
    7
    -  "resource:///modules/SecurityLevelUIUtils.sys.mjs"
    
    7
    +  "moz-src:///browser/components/securitylevel/SecurityLevelUIUtils.sys.mjs"
    
    8 8
     );
    
    9 9
     
    
    10 10
     const gSecurityLevelDialog = {
    

  • browser/components/securitylevel/moz.build
    1 1
     JAR_MANIFESTS += ["jar.mn"]
    
    2 2
     
    
    3
    -EXTRA_JS_MODULES += [
    
    3
    +MOZ_SRC_FILES += [
    
    4 4
         "SecurityLevelUIUtils.sys.mjs",
    
    5 5
     ]

  • browser/modules/SecurityLevelNotification.sys.mjs
    ... ... @@ -2,7 +2,8 @@ const lazy = {};
    2 2
     
    
    3 3
     ChromeUtils.defineESModuleGetters(lazy, {
    
    4 4
       BrowserWindowTracker: "resource:///modules/BrowserWindowTracker.sys.mjs",
    
    5
    -  SecurityLevelPrefs: "resource://gre/modules/SecurityLevel.sys.mjs",
    
    5
    +  SecurityLevelPrefs:
    
    6
    +    "moz-src:///toolkit/components/securitylevel/SecurityLevel.sys.mjs",
    
    6 7
     });
    
    7 8
     
    
    8 9
     ChromeUtils.defineLazyGetter(lazy, "NotificationStrings", function () {
    

  • toolkit/actors/moz.build
    ... ... @@ -49,8 +49,6 @@ FINAL_TARGET_FILES.actors += [
    49 49
         "ControllersChild.sys.mjs",
    
    50 50
         "ControllersParent.sys.mjs",
    
    51 51
         "ExtFindChild.sys.mjs",
    
    52
    -    "FilesFilterChild.sys.mjs",
    
    53
    -    "FilesFilterParent.sys.mjs",
    
    54 52
         "FindBarChild.sys.mjs",
    
    55 53
         "FindBarParent.sys.mjs",
    
    56 54
         "FinderChild.sys.mjs",
    
    ... ... @@ -90,6 +88,8 @@ MOZ_SRC_FILES += [
    90 88
         "ColorPickerParent.sys.mjs",
    
    91 89
         "DateTimePickerChild.sys.mjs",
    
    92 90
         "DateTimePickerParent.sys.mjs",
    
    91
    +    "FilesFilterChild.sys.mjs",
    
    92
    +    "FilesFilterParent.sys.mjs",
    
    93 93
         "InputPickerChildCommon.sys.mjs",
    
    94 94
         "InputPickerParentCommon.sys.mjs",
    
    95 95
     ]

  • toolkit/components/search/SearchService.sys.mjs
    ... ... @@ -25,7 +25,8 @@ const lazy = XPCOMUtils.declareLazy({
    25 25
         "moz-src:///toolkit/components/search/PolicySearchEngine.sys.mjs",
    
    26 26
       Region: "resource://gre/modules/Region.sys.mjs",
    
    27 27
       RemoteSettings: "resource://services-settings/remote-settings.sys.mjs",
    
    28
    -  SecurityLevelPrefs: "resource://gre/modules/SecurityLevel.sys.mjs",
    
    28
    +  SecurityLevelPrefs:
    
    29
    +    "moz-src:///toolkit/components/securitylevel/SecurityLevel.sys.mjs",
    
    29 30
       SearchEngine: "moz-src:///toolkit/components/search/SearchEngine.sys.mjs",
    
    30 31
       SearchEngineInstallError:
    
    31 32
         "moz-src:///toolkit/components/search/SearchUtils.sys.mjs",
    

  • toolkit/components/securitylevel/components.conf
    ... ... @@ -4,7 +4,7 @@ Classes = [
    4 4
             "contract_ids": [
    
    5 5
                 "@torproject.org/security-level;1",
    
    6 6
             ],
    
    7
    -        "esModule": "resource://gre/modules/SecurityLevel.sys.mjs",
    
    7
    +        "esModule": "moz-src:///toolkit/components/securitylevel/SecurityLevel.sys.mjs",
    
    8 8
             "constructor": "SecurityLevel",
    
    9 9
         }
    
    10 10
     ]

  • toolkit/components/securitylevel/moz.build
    1
    -EXTRA_JS_MODULES += [
    
    1
    +MOZ_SRC_FILES += [
    
    2 2
         "SecurityLevel.sys.mjs",
    
    3 3
     ]
    
    4 4
     
    

  • toolkit/modules/ActorManagerParent.sys.mjs
    ... ... @@ -333,11 +333,11 @@ let JSWINDOWACTORS = {
    333 333
     
    
    334 334
       FilesFilter: {
    
    335 335
         parent: {
    
    336
    -      esModuleURI: "resource://gre/actors/FilesFilterParent.sys.mjs",
    
    336
    +      esModuleURI: "moz-src:///toolkit/actors/FilesFilterParent.sys.mjs",
    
    337 337
         },
    
    338 338
     
    
    339 339
         child: {
    
    340
    -      esModuleURI: "resource://gre/actors/FilesFilterChild.sys.mjs",
    
    340
    +      esModuleURI: "moz-src:///toolkit/actors/FilesFilterChild.sys.mjs",
    
    341 341
           events: {
    
    342 342
             drop: {},
    
    343 343
             paste: { capture: true },
    

  • _______________________________________________
    tor-commits mailing list -- tor-commits@xxxxxxxxxxxxxxxxxxxx
    To unsubscribe send an email to tor-commits-leave@xxxxxxxxxxxxxxxxxxxx